Feast your eyes on the first official trailer for next summer's highly anticipated superhero movie "Spider-Man: Homecoming," which is the first Spidey movie set within the Marvel Cinematic Universe.

In addition to Tom Holland who plays a high-school-age Peter Parker in a story that goes back to his roots, the film features a top-notch cast that includes Marisa Tomei as Aunt May, Robert Downey Jr. as Tony Stark (aka Iron Man), Jon Favreau as Happy Hogan, and former "Batman" (and "Birdman") star Michael Keaton as Spidey's arch-nemesis, The Vulture.

Among the supporting actors playing Parker's fellow classmates are Disney star Zendaya, model-actress Laura Harrier, "Grand Budapest Hotel" and "Dope" star Tony Revolori, and newcomer Jacob Batalon, while Donald Glover, Logan Marshall-Green, and Bokeem Woodbine round out the group of baddies.

Helmed by horror director Jon Watts (Cop Car, Clown), "Spider-Man: Homecoming" is set to swing into theaters on July 7, 2017.

synopsis:
A young Peter Parker/Spider-Man (Tom Holland), who made his sensational debut in Captain America: Civil War, begins to navigate his newfound identity as the web-slinging super hero in Spider-Man: Homecoming. Thrilled by his experience with the Avengers, Peter returns home, where he lives with his Aunt May (Marisa Tomei), under the watchful eye of his new mentor Tony Stark (Robert Downey, Jr.). Peter tries to fall back into his normal daily routine -- distracted by thoughts of proving himself to be more than just your friendly neighborhood Spider-Man -- but when the Vulture (Michael Keaton) emerges as a new villain, everything that Peter holds most important will be threatened.
